Security Myths That Need Busting
By the way, biometric data isn’t stored on the server. It lives in the secure enclave of your device, encrypted and inaccessible to rogue apps. If the phone is lost, the crypto lock prevents any stray fingers from opening the casino. And contrary to whispers, biometric hacks are rarer than phishing attacks on passwords. In short, the risk curve is steeply downhill.
